Stegastes punctatus, commonly known as the blunt snout gregory, is a damselfish of the family Pomacentridae.
It is native to the Indo-Pacific region where it is found at depths down to 5 m (16 ft).
Its range extends from the East African coast and the Red Sea to the Line Islands, the Society Islands, the Ryukyu Islands, the Bonin Islands, New Caledonia, Tonga and Micronesia.
[2] It is a very territorial species and drives other fish away from its "garden" of filamentous algae.
